A Case Study of Mainframe Load Reduction Using The Client and Server Model

클라이언트/서버 모델에 의한 메인프레임 부하 분산 사례연구

  • Published : 1994.08.01

Abstract

In order to increase the utilization of the computing resources, universities connect a variety of computing resources such as mainframes, workstations, and personal computers via LAN. However, due to management and security reasons, most administrative applications are concentrated on mainframes which is the main cause of large work overload on mainframes for such applications as on-line course registration system where the entire student body must have access to the system during a short period of time. In this study, using a university system as the model and choosing on-line course registration system as the targeted distributed computing. APPC through IBM SNALU 6.2 link is proposed as the most appropriate means of distributed computing for the environment of the model university. In addition, the on-line course registration system is redesigned as client-server model where a mainframe serves as the file server responsible for file input and output and workstations becomes the client. Actual implementation and experiments have shown that the proposed distributed computing system yields a significant reduction in processing time.

대학에서는 전산자원의 활용도를 높이기 위해 주전산기, 워크스테이션, 퍼스날컴퓨터등 다수의 전산자원을 LAN으로 연결하여 사용한다. 그러나 관리, 보안상의 이유로 대부분의 행정용 응용프로그램들은 주전산기에 집중되어 있어, 설계로 단시간에 전교학생이 수강신청을 하여야 하는 온라인 수강신청시스템과 같은 응용프로그램은 주전산기에 막대한 과부하를 초래하여 많은 문제점이 있다. 본 논문에서는 연구를 위하여 Y대학을 모델로 하여 온라인 수강신청시스템을 분산처리 대상업무로 선정하여 모델 대학환경에 가장 적합한 분산처리 방법으로 IBM SNA의 LU6.2링크를 통한 APPC를 제안하고, 온라인 수강등록 시스템을 클라이언트/서버 모델로 재설계하여, 주전산기는 화일의 입출력을 담당하는 화일서버로 워크스테이션은 처리를 담당하는 클라이언트로 구현한다. 적용실험을 통하여 분산처리 전보다 응답시간이 현저하게 향상되었음을 보인다.

Keywords